Human rights and educational institutions quite often emphasize that one of the urgent problems in educational institutions is the manifestation of bullying towards students by other persons, students whose age category mainly refers to the puberty age, who, unfortunately, cross borders more and more often when communicating with other peers and even apply physical force to them.

  • The norms of the Constitution of Ukraine clearly state that no person can be subjected to torture or ill-treatment.
  • No person has the right to degrade the dignity of other persons. But in the conditions of social life, unfortunately, citizens of Ukraine do not always remember such legal rules.
  • Current legislation in the field of childhood protection defines a principle that guarantees the right to freedom for a child, his personal integrity, as well as the protection of his dignity.
  • So, let's explain in more detail about all the main aspects of bullying. First of all, it should be said that these are manifestations of physical or moral violence.
  • It can be aggressive behavior in various forms of its manifestation. The main symptom is that the person who was bullied feels fear, anxiety and even subordination of his interests to the "aggressor".

The main signs of bullying should be those that are systematic, that is, they are committed repeatedly and during a certain period of time against a certain person (for example, a student).

  • Another sign is that, as a rule, bullying has a three-way relationship: the victim, the perpetrator, and those who passively observe the situation.
  • Also, the next sign is physical damage or moral (psychological) trauma of the injured person.
  • Such consequences can be introduced both by the active actions of the guilty persons and by their inaction.
  • And another big sign of such harassment is the presence of anxiety, fear and humiliation of the victim.
  • Manifestations of bullying are prohibited on the territory of Ukraine, and violation of such rules entails a certain type of responsibility.

Yes, if the bullying was committed by a child who has not reached the age of 16, then in this case the parents are responsible for such an act.

  • But if the child is over 16 years old, then in this case the child himself will be responsible.
  • This is provided for in Article 173-4 of the Criminal Procedure Code, which also defines the specifics of imposing such liability, fines or community service, because here everything depends on the specifics of such actions.
  • How to protect a child in case of bullying? It should be understood here that special procedures are defined by legislation.

First of all, you should contact the head of the educational institution, who must report this to the law enforcement authorities, because in case of failure to report, the head must bear legal consequences for violating the procedure.

 Also, parents should understand that if there is no reaction from the school management, then the parents themselves or their representatives should contact the higher management bodies of such an institution, the police or the Commissioner for the Protection of Human Rights. In addition, you can contact the educational ombudsman of Ukraine in order to respond to such gross violations of children's rights in the educational environment.
